Kilowatt-hours measure delivered electrical energy. Expressing them as kcal, kJ, MJ or BTU is physics only-not a forecast of what a household pays. The factor is 1 BTU = 0.000293 kilowatt-hour, so this amount is 0.063889 kilowatt-hour. Reverse: 1 kilowatt-hour ≈ 3412.141633 BTU. Note that 1 kWh is exactly 3.6 MJ.
